Rated at 2 out of 5 green leaves, the Country Life Vitamins Betaine Hydrochloride supplement falls short in the clean food category. This product, designed to aid digestion, is neither certified organic nor free from GMOs, which immediately impacts its standing on our scale. The presence of certain additives raises concerns about its overall healthfulness.
The product’s formulation includes Betaine Hydrochloride, enzymes such as Pepsin, Papain, and Bromelain, and other compounds like Cellulose and Stearic Acid. However, the inclusion of Maltodextrin, a processed sugar often derived from genetically modified corn, significantly detracts from the product’s purity. The term ‘Natural Flavor’ also detracts from the product’s score, as it is a vague descriptor that often masks a variety of artificial or chemical components.
Moreover, additives like Glycerin, Silica, and Magnesium Stearate, although common in supplements, are not always aligned with the ideals of clean eating. Glycerin, in particular, while generally recognized as safe, is a synthetic additive that some consumers prefer to avoid. The use of a cellulose and glycerin coating along with a vegetable glaze further complicates the product’s ingredient profile.
The product’s lack of organic certification means that the ingredients may have been exposed to pesticides or other chemicals during cultivation and processing. Additionally, the absence of a non-GMO guarantee suggests the potential for genetically modified ingredients, which many health-conscious consumers strive to exclude from their diets.
This supplement offers digestive support through its combination of hydrochloric acid and digestive enzymes. However, the product’s reliance on non-organic and GMO ingredients, coupled with the use of questionable additives, overshadows its potential benefits. Consumers seeking cleaner, more natural food options will find that this product does not meet the stringent criteria many associate with a healthy, transparent food supply. Cleaner alternatives, with a focus on organic and non-GMO components, are recommended for those looking to maintain a diet free from such additives.
